Omega fatty acids are a group of essential unsaturated fatty acids that cannot be synthesized by the body and thus must be obtained from the diet.
Daily intake of omega fatty acids is extremely important for the body, as they are responsible for the proper functioning of cell membranes, meaning they control the entry and exit of substances in cells. Their deficiency disrupts very important bodily functions.
